Technical Parameters
Property | C62300 Value | C95400 Bronze | 316 Stainless |
---|
Composition | Cu 86-89% | Cu 85% | Fe 67% |
| Al 8.5-10.5% | Al 11% | Cr 17% |
| Fe 2.0-4.0% | Fe 4% | Ni 12% |
Tensile Strength | 550-690 MPa | 620 MPa | 515 MPa |
Corrosion Rate | 0.02 mm/yr (seawater) | 0.03 mm/yr | 0.05 mm/yr |
Wear Resistance | 10x C95400 | Baseline | 3x C95400 |
Thermal Conductivity | 59 W/m·K | 42 W/m·K | 16 W/m·K |
Pressure Rating | 2.500 psi | 2.000 psi | 3.000 psi |
Certifications: ASTM B148. NACE MR0175. ABS Type 2. Lloyd's Register, DNV-GL

Critical Engineering Features
Gall Resistance: 40% lower friction coefficient vs. nickel-aluminum bronze
Cavitation Resistance: Withstands 15 m/s fluid velocity in pump impellers
Biological Fouling Resistance: Inhibits barnacle/mussel adhesion
Stress-Corrosion Immunity: Zero cracking in H₂S environments (NACE MR0175 certified)
